Nine Dead in Niger and Lagos Road Accidents

On Monday, a tragic series of road accidents in Niger and Lagos states resulted in the deaths of nine people. In Niger State, five individuals were confirmed dead, and 20 others sustained severe injuries in a crash along the Lapai-Agai road.

The incident involved a trailer transporting 600 bags of soybean and a passenger vehicle carrying 27 individuals traveling from Kano to Lagos. The driver reportedly lost control due to poor road conditions, causing the vehicle to veer off the highway.

The Federal Road Safety Corps (FRSC) sector commander, Aishat Sa'ad, confirmed that the accident occurred at approximately 7:20 AM. In Lagos, four people, including a traffic officer, were killed when a truck crashed into a roundabout's garden fence.

The truck's driver experienced brake failure, leading to the collision. The Lagos State Traffic Management Authority (LASTMA) director, Adebayo Taofiq, did not respond to inquiries regarding the incidents.
